The Language of Flowers: A Universal Symbolism
Flowers, with their vibrant colors, captivating fragrances, and delicate structures, have long transcended their biological function. They have become powerful symbols across diverse cultures, communicating emotions, conveying messages, and even representing profound spiritual beliefs. This "language of flowers," or floriography, was particularly prevalent in Victorian England, where societal constraints limited direct expression of feelings. Different flowers held specific meanings, allowing individuals to subtly convey complex emotions through carefully chosen bouquets.
Decoding the Floral Messages:
- Roses: Universally associated with love and romance, the color of the rose often modifies the message. Red roses signify passionate love, while white roses represent purity and innocence.
- Lilies: Symbolize purity, innocence, and rebirth, often used in funeral arrangements to signify the soul's journey. Different lily colors also carry nuanced meanings.
- Sunflowers: Represent happiness, optimism, and adoration, embodying the energy of the sun.
- Poppies: Often associated with remembrance and consolation, particularly in relation to war memorials.
- Lotus: In Eastern cultures, the lotus flower symbolizes spiritual enlightenment, purity, and rebirth, rising from murky waters to bloom beautifully.
This intricate system of floral symbolism demonstrates the deep connection humans have developed with the plant world, using flowers as a subtle yet powerful means of communication and expression.
Flowers in Ancient Rituals and Mythology
Beyond their use in personal communication, flowers have played crucial roles in ancient rituals and mythology across the globe. They were often incorporated into religious ceremonies, used as offerings to deities, and featured prominently in mythological narratives.
Examples of Floral Significance in Mythology:
- Greek Mythology: Flowers like the Narcissus are inextricably linked to mythological figures and their stories, often representing themes of beauty, vanity, and mortality.
- Egyptian Mythology: The lotus flower held immense spiritual significance in ancient Egyptian culture, representing creation, rebirth, and the sun god Ra.
- Hindu Mythology: Flowers like the jasmine and lotus are highly revered, used in offerings and religious ceremonies, representing purity and spirituality.
These examples highlight how flowers transcended mere aesthetic appreciation, becoming integral elements in ancient belief systems, shaping spiritual practices, and reflecting cultural values.
The Enduring Legacy of Floral Wisdom
The significance of flowers extends far beyond ancient civilizations. Even today, flowers continue to hold symbolic weight in various contexts:
- Weddings: Flowers are integral to wedding ceremonies, symbolizing love, fertility, and new beginnings.
- Funerals: Flowers serve as expressions of sympathy and remembrance, representing the cycle of life and death.
- Medicine: Many flowers possess medicinal properties, used in traditional healing practices around the world. Their therapeutic value extends beyond just physical healing, often offering emotional comfort and promoting well-being.
